Understanding Smart Agriculture Systems

Smart Agriculture Systems often harness advanced technologies like IoT, data analytics, and remote sensing to automate and improve farming operations. They give farmers and agribusinesses a comprehensive view of crop health, environmental conditions, resource use, and operational efficiency. By collecting real-time data and offering predictive insights, Smart Agriculture Systems help stakeholders make informed decisions, leading to efficient resource utilization, increased productivity, and a lower environmental footprint.

How Crop Analytica’s Smart Agriculture System Works

Crop Analytica’s Smart Agriculture System integrates real-time data collection, automated analysis, and precision-driven insights to empower agribusinesses with microlevel crop health insights, pest and disease detection, crop yield estimation, and remote monitoring using advanced imaging techniques.

01

In-Depth Crop Health Monitoring via Smart Agriculture System Using IoT and Weather Stations

  • IoT-integrated weather stations continuously assess vital environmental metrics such as temperature, humidity, soil moisture, and rainfall.
  • This information is gathered and analyzed to deliver real-time microlevel insights into crop health, assisting farmers in recognizing stress factors that could impact growth and yield.
  • By observing microclimatic variations, farmers can refine resource usage, avert environmental challenges, and secure the highest possible crop yields.

02

Early Detection of Pests & Crop Disease

  • IoT sensors and real-time data analytics continuously scan for unusual crop health indicators that could signal early pest infestations or disease outbreaks.
  • The system identifies patterns in discoloration, leaf damage, and moisture anomalies, which are often the preliminary indicators of pest and disease issues.
  • With early detection, agribusinesses can engage in preventive actions, apply focused treatments, and lessen their reliance on excessive pesticide use, thereby safeguarding crops and promoting sustainability.

04

Remote Crop Monitoring via Drones & Satellite Imagery

  • Drone and satellite-based imaging provide large-scale field surveillance, helping agribusinesses track crop growth, vegetation health, and environmental changes.
  • The system leverages vegetative indices such as NDVI to evaluate plant health, identify nutrient deficiencies, and assess the effectiveness of irrigation practices.
  • Utilizing high-resolution imagery, stakeholders obtain a detailed, real-time perspective of their agricultural operations, enabling them to identify crop stress at an early stage and make informed management choices based on data.
